The Washington Commanders face the Philadelphia Eagles in the Conference Championship, marking their first playoff appearance since 1992. After a 12-5 regular season and a victory over the No. 1 seed Lions, the Commanders seek to continue their impressive run as underdogs. Rookie quarterback Jayden Daniels has been phenomenal but faces a strong Eagles defense without key offensive lineman Sam Cosmi. A victory would not only grant them a Super Bowl appearance but also mark an incredible turnaround in NFL history.
Jayden Daniels had another great game against the Lions last week, showcasing his skills as the greatest rookie QB of all time.
A win today would solidify the greatest turnaround in NFL history with the 2nd-worst team going to the Super Bowl the following season.
